There was a council election in Rubery & Rednal (Birmingham) on 7 May 2026.
1 candidate was elected.
The outcome was as follows:
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Elected? |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rebecca Michelle Waters | Reform UK | 943 | Elected |
| Adrian Joseph Delaney | Conservative and Unionist Party | 892 | No |
| Billy John Wassell | Green Party | 333 | No |
| Steve Haynes | Labour Party | 271 | No |
| Paul Alton | Liberal Democrats | 119 | No |
The previous council election in Rubery & Rednal was held on 5 May 2022.
1 candidate was elected.
The outcome was as follows:
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Elected? |
|---|---|---|---|
| Adrian Delaney | Conservative and Unionist Party | 918 | Elected |
| Tony Kennedy | Labour and Co-operative Party | 776 | No |
| Robert Ball | Green Party | 117 | No |
| Thomas Lister | Liberal Democrats | 50 | No |
